Windows has generically used System32 folder for system DLLs (64-bit
Windows keep 64-bit DLLS in the System32 folder). The 32-bit DLLs are
stored in WOW64. So, there is no reason that Gimp, sorry GIMP would
not work if DLLs are located in the System32 folder.

Having said that, I personally think it's bad practice for software to
store DLLs in System32 folder. Given Windows DLL search algorithm,
software should keep their DLLs in their own folder or within their
folder hierarchy.

To be fair, we got one quite disgruntled user recently who said exactly this:

"This is Windows 8.1, As I already said, your installer puts all the
.dll files in the bin folder. They won't work there. I have to move
all of them to the Windows/System32 folder where they belong."

Now, as some of team members pointed out, System32 sounds like he's on
Windows 98 (with Windows 95 habits) rather than on 8.1. But is it
correct to out .dll files there? And if it is, why would GIMP not work
then?
